Insulin Aspart (NovoLog)
Rapid-acting insulin analog with B28 proline→aspartic acid substitution that introduces charge repulsion, reducing hexamer stability and accelerating absorption. Onset ~15 min, peak 1-3h, duration 3-5h. Taken immediately before meals.
